Output 8c8466236e44e2970ad564baf543580904120721031debdc7de73668df72d811:49

value
118368695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8285c104851a52843b28575f46d64ebb84a1906e OP_EQUAL
address
3Db9zsTjAF3tdBtfkUZVza1osGr3KwAdNE
transaction
8c8466236e44e2970ad564baf543580904120721031debdc7de73668df72d811
spent
true